When we marvel at awe-inspiring bridges and towering skyscrapers, it's easy to forget that welding was instrumental in their construction. From the Golden Gate Bridge to the One World Trade Center, welding methods such as shielded metal arc welding (SMAW) and gas tungsten arc welding (GTAW) have been crucial in connecting the structural elements that form these magnificent marvels. Welding fuels numerous industries, ensuring the smooth functioning of machinery, pipelines, and equipment. The petrochemical industry relies on welding to join and maintain pipelines that transport oil and gas. Similarly, the automotive industry employs welding to assemble car frames, engines, and exhaust systems. Welding's versatility extends its reach into aerospace, shipbuilding, underwater repairs, and machines manufacturing, making it an indispensable tool for progress. Considering the growing demand for skilled welders, pursuing a career in welding can lead to a fulfilling and financially rewarding path. Skilled welders are in high demand across various industries, and their expertise is rewarded by competitive salaries. Whether you want to work in manufacturing, construction, or the energy sector, welding offers ample opportunities for professional growth and specialization.

The Numbers Speak: in the United States alone, the welding industry continues to thrive. The American Welding Society states that there are approximately 500,000 welding professionals in the country, at present, with a projected demand for an additional 450,000 welders by 2029. These statistics not only highlight the importance of welding but also indicate the potential for long-term employment and advancement in this field. What does it take?
